Transaction dd95dc66ae75c1888aaea98ab3f38e357ab2cd12933960068b6cf007203b07b0

block
3e0a9dc258151c52a455bd37d69fe3379ce3735cbf2a6fe9cd803d96fad53d32

2 Inputs

501 Outputs